The MAX22444CAWE+ 4-channel digital isolator is an enhanced fast, low-power digital isolator. The device is designed to transfer digital signals between circuits with different power domains and consumes 0.74 mW per channel at 1 Mbps. The MAX22444 isolator offers unidirectional channel configurations to support any 4-channel design, including SPI, RS-485, and digital I/O applications. This digital isolation channel is always enabled and the default state of its output is selectable.
Available in data rates of 25Mbps or 200Mbps, the MAX22444CAWE+ isolators have independent 1.71V to 5.5V supplies on each side of the isolator and feature a 3-way configuration. These devices operate over a temperature range of -40°C to 125°C. The MAX22444 4-channel digital isolators are available in a 16-pin wide-body SOIC package with 8 mm creepage and electrical clearance. Typical applications include isolated SPI interfaces, battery management, isolated RS-485/RS-422, and medical systems.
Benefits and Features
● Reinforced Galvanic Isolation for Fast Digital Signals
• Up to 200Mbps Maximum Data Rate
• Withstands 5kVRMS for 60s (VISO)
• Continuously Withstands 1500VRMS (VIOWM)
• Withstands ±12.8kV Surge Between GNDA and GNDB with 1.2/50μs waveform
• High CMTI (50kV/μs, Typical)
● Low Power Consumption
• 0.74mW per Channel at 1Mbps with VDD = 1.8V
• 1.4mW per Channel at 1Mbps with VDD = 3.3V
• 3.2mW per Channel at 100Mbps with VDD = 1.8V
● Options to Support a Broad Range of Applications
• 2 Maximum Data Rates (200Mbps, 25Mbps)
• 3 Direction Configurations
• Active-High or Active-Low Enable Inputs
• 2 Fixed Output Default States (High/Low) or PinSelectable (M/N Versions)
Applications
● Isolated SPI Interface
● Fieldbus Communications for Industrial Automation
● Isolated RS-485/RS-422, CAN
● Battery Management
● Medical Systems
